The 3 Hidden Betrayals That Can Destroy Any Relationship

When people think about betrayal in a relationship, they usually imagine one thing—infidelity. While physical affairs can certainly break trust, they aren’t the only kind of betrayal that can damage a relationship. In fact, many relationships slowly fall apart because of quieter, less obvious actions that often go unnoticed. Trust isn’t built by grand gestures alone. It’s created through everyday choices—being honest, emotionally available, and making your partner feel valued.
